javascript中怎么提交表单

如题所述

H5edu教育html5开发为您解答:
办法1.同一个页面中建立两个表单 各自提交:
<form action="?" name="form1" id="form1">
<!-- 表单内容 -->
<input type="submit" />
</form>
<form action="?" name="form1" id="form1">
<!-- 表单内容 -->
<input type="submit" />
</form>
办法2:如果非要只有一个表单的话,通过js提交:
<script type="text/javascript" language="javascript">
function submitYouFrom(path){
$('form1').action=path;
$('form1').submit();
}
</script>
<form action="?" name="form1" id="form1">
<!-- 表单内容 -->
<input type="button" value="提交1" onclick="submitYouFrom('地址一')"/>
<input type="button" value="提交2" onclick="submitYouFrom('地址二')"/>
</form>
温馨提示:答案为网友推荐,仅供参考
第1个回答  2016-10-14
 <form method="post" action="http://www.baidu.com" id="a">
<input type="button" value="提交" onclick="sub()">
  </form>

  <script type="text/javascript">
  <!--
function sub(){

//提交前根据需求做必要的验证
//提交代码
  document.getElementById("a").submit();
//  document.forms[0].submit();
}
  //-->
  </script>


 建议好好学一下javascript,功能很强大的

第2个回答  2016-10-14
document.getElementsByTagName("form")[0].submit();//提交网页中的第一个表单
document.getElementsByTagName("form")[1].submit();//提交网页中的第二个表单
希望回答对你有帮助。
第3个回答  2016-10-14
<form id='formid'></form>
document.getElementsById('formid').submit();
$("#formid").submit();
建议用下边这个jQuery的。js的不太确定
第4个回答  2016-10-14
$("#formid").submit();